1. Alliance Française de Cape Town

The Alliance Française de Cape Town is a language school, cultural centre and library located in the heart of Cape Town. Founded in 1957, the centre is dedicated to promoting the French language and culture, both in South Africa and internationally. It is one of the French schools in Cape Town.

Its main activities include French language classes, cultural events, exhibitions, film screenings and lectures. The centre also provides a library with books in French and English, as well as a variety of CDs, DVDs and other media.
